Lily from Modern Family stuns with unrecognisable new look

Aubrey Anderson-Emmons was just four years old when she became world-famous as sassy and sarcastic Lily in the American comedy Modern Family.

It was the actress's first role, replacing Ella and Jaden Hiller in the third season after the twins' mother said they hadn't enjoyed acting.

"Halfway through season two, their personalities had started to develop, and it was really clear to us that they weren’t enjoying their time on set," their mum Michelle explained to Woman's Day. "So we told the producers the girls wouldn’t be coming back."

This gave Aubrey her opportunity.

"I started acting when I was only four years old, so I honestly don't remember it," Aubrey revealed.

Her mum is an actress and comedian who was already in the industry.

"Modern Family was technically my first job and basically my first audition," Aubrey said.

"My mom wasn't trying to get me into the business, but her agent was saying how I'd be perfect for it and I really had a chance," she told Girls' Life. "And my mom was torn because she didn't want me to be disappointed if I didn't book it.

"Ten days later we were signing a contract!

"I remember practising for the audition too, and how nice Jesse [Tyler Ferguson] was."

In 2011, at age four, she became the youngest person to receive the Screen Actors Guild Award as part of the show's ensemble cast.

Being involved in the show was a lot of fun.

"We get to go to lots of different places," she revealed to Smashing Interviews when she was 13.

"I think my favourite episode was when I got to ride on the dry cleaning rack, and also going to Australia," she added.

She was 13 when the show ended after 11 seasons and, while she said goodbye to Lily, she knows that is why most people know her.

"[Modern Family's] been a huge part of my life. Honestly, it's all I'm known for!" she told Girls' Life.

"They'll say, 'Oh, you look familiar,' or you're trying to make a friend and they're like 'Wait, you're that girl from Modern Family!'

"It's weird, you know? It definitely affects my daily life sometimes and friends can choose you for the wrong reasons."

Since the show ended in 2020, Aubrey has continued to grow her YouTube channel FoodMania Review, which she launched in 2015 with her mum.

The pair has over 40,000 subscribers and 4.6 million combined views.

And while acting seems to be on the backburner for the 15-year-old for now (well, there has been a pandemic and there is school to keep up with!), she still updates her fans on social media.
